UP Police Recruitment: UPPRPB released list of districts allotted to candidates, check here in which district is your exam

Uttar Pradesh Police Recruitment and Promotion Board (UPPRPB) has published the list of districts allotted to candidates for the jail warder, fireman and constable mounted police recruitment examination to be held on December 19 and 20 on the website uppbpb.gov.in. In this list, the candidates can check that their exam center is in any district. The board has stated in the notice that the admit cards will be issued 7 days before the examination. Offline written examination to be held in two shifts on 19 and 20 December for direct recruitment to 5825 posts
There will be 335 examination centers created in 10 districts of the state.

The board has said in the notice that the application number of the candidates is their registration number. Candidates can search the information about the district allotted for the written examination by entering their application number / registration number. Candidates’ admit cards will be uploaded on the board’s website 7 days before the date of the written examination, which candidates can download by entering their registration number and birth date. Negative marking
There will be negative marking in the exam. The Additional Secretary of the Board Recruitment Vijay Bhushan said that the ‘No Negative Marking’ fact was wrongly mentioned in the instructions for the offline written examination papers to be held on December 19 and 20. The board has also issued an explanation in this regard on its website. It has been made clear to all the candidates that negative marks will be awarded in the written test.

Tight security
The offline written test will be under tight security. It will be conducted at 335 examination centers set up in 10 districts of the state. From the point of view of security, one inspector and two sub-inspectors will be deployed at each center. Senior police officers of the district will also constantly take stock of examination centers. CCTV cameras will be installed at all the centers and biometric attendance of every candidate will be taken, so that no other person can sit in the examination instead of a candidate.

The maximum number of 72 centers has been set up in Lucknow. After this, 65 examination centers have been established in Prayagraj, 58 in Varanasi, 56 in Kanpur, 35 in Gorakhpur, 30 in Agra, eight in Bareilly, five in Ghaziabad and three in Meerut and Gautam Budh Nagar (Noida). Total vacancy
This recruitment includes 3638 posts of jail warders (3012 men and 628 women), 2085 posts of firemen in fire department and 102 posts of constable mounted police. An advertisement related to this was released in the year 2016.
